Temple Press Limited, 1929. Large format magazine. Paper covers with an illustrated advertisment for J W Brooke Motors, with rusty staples. Internally clean and tight. B + w photographs and plans of boats. Articles include A New High Speed Marine Motor, A Summer Coastal Cruise Isleworth to Lowestoft and the inaugural meeting of The Motor Boat Association. Attractive period advertisements. Vol 50 No 1281. . First Edition. Soft Cover. Good.
